Alexander James Blake (born 25 January 1989) is an English professional cricketer who played for Kent County Cricket Club between 2007 and 2023. He played as a left-handed batsman who bowled occasionally. [1] Blake was born in Farnborough in Bromley and attended Hayes School before studying at Leeds Metropolitan University. [1] Blake was known as a "brutal limited-overs batsman" and an "athletic" fielder. [1]
Blake was a member of the Kent Cricket Academy and played for the county at age group level before making his debut for the Kent Second XI in 2005. [2] [3] [4] He was part of the England under-19 team which played in an invitational tri-series in January and February 2007 in Kuala Lumpur. Blake made four under-19 One Day International appearances during the tournament against Malaysia under-19s and Sri Lanka under-19s. [5]
Blake made his List A cricket debut for Kent in the 2007 NatWest Pro40 against Surrey in September 2007, [6] before going on to make his first-class cricket debut for Kent against the touring New Zealanders in April 2008. [1] [7] He broke into the County Championship side in 2010 and scored his maiden County Championship century against Yorkshire in the final Championship match of the season. [1] [8] [9]
In 2015 he scored three half-centuries in Twenty 20 matches, [10] including his best score of 71 not out, scored in 30 balls against Hampshire. [1] Blake scored another two half-centuries in the 2015 Royal London One-Day Cup and recorded a batting average of 62 in the competition. [10] After attracting attention from Sussex, [11] he was awarded a new contract at the end of the 2015 season [1] [2] [10] and won Kent's One-Day Player of the Year award at the end of the season. After only making one first-class appearance during 2015, Blake returned to the Kent County Championship side during the 2016 season, making eight appearances. [14] He hit three sixes from the only balls he faced to complete a Championship win against Derbyshire in May and hit 66 not out against Surrey in the One-Day Cup, scoring a six from the penultimate ball of the match to secure the win for Kent. In January 2020, Blake signed a new white-ball contract with Kent, becoming the first homegrown player to sign such a deal with county. [17] After the 2023 season his contract was not renewed by Kent, bringing to an end a 17-year professional career with Kent. [18]
